Black River Falls, Wis. — Michael Dougherty, President & CEO of D&S Manufacturing, announced that the company’s utilization of an andon light system to manage material handling processes has enabled the company to add production capacity without the need to integrate new equipment.

According to Rob Bucek, Production Control Manager, D&S was seeking an approach to more logically manage the moving, organizing and staging of materials within its manufacturing environment. The solution was to efficiently transfer the responsibility of material handling from individual operators to a separate Material Handling Department that reports directly to the Shipping Department. In doing so, the company has been able to significantly reduce forklift traffic as well as shrink the size of its forklift fleet from 19 to 8 trucks.

Industrial Andons of Austin, TX, created a color-coded visual alert system, based on priority, that allows operators to quickly and efficiently communicate requests for materials, tools and fixturing as a package. This is done in advance of starting each new job to avoid work stoppages. The system also addresses ongoing production requirements.

“Now, instead of more than 100 employees pulling and returning various items within the plant, six individuals across three shifts utilize defined procedures to complete these tasks. This enables our machine operators to remain at their work centers producing parts. As a result, scheduled move and queues between operations went from 8 to 12 hours down to 2 hours. We have also witnessed a significant reduction in equipment setup, project lead times and manufacturing expense,” Bucek explained. The ability to track average response time and system downtime has also improved accuracy in the scheduling process.

“While the logistical benefits presented by this system are invaluable, the key to the success of this program has been the ability of each operator to trust the members of the Material Handling team to take care of a portion of the manufacturing process,” Bucek concluded.

For more than 40 years, ISO 9001:2008 certified D&S Manufacturing has served as a custom manufacturer of exceptional quality large scale components, assemblies and complete weldments for a broad cross section of well-respected corporations that include Caterpillar, Oshkosh Corporation, Parkson, The Trane Company and CNH. The company’s extensive capabilities include technologically superior machining, laser, high definition plasma and oxy-fuel cutting, as well as manual and robotic welding. These resources are complemented by diverse value-added services ranging from liquid spray painting, powder coating and shot blasting to assembly and testing.
